The message argues that David's pride and turned-away heart led him to disregard God's law regarding the handling of the Ark of the Covenant. The discussion highlights the death of Uzzah, who touched the ark, and David's subsequent anger and fear. The speaker also analyzes the confrontation between David and his wife Michal, arguing that David's response was not humility but bitterness and pride, as he cared more about the praise of other women than his wife's opinion.
